What is a logistics associate?

Logistics Associates are professionals who support the movement, distribution, and storage of goods within a company or between organizations. Their responsibilities often include tracking shipments, managing inventory, coordinating with suppliers and carriers, and ensuring that products reach their destinations on time. Logistics Associates play a key role in maintaining efficient supply chains and may also handle documentation, data entry, and communication with various departments. Attention to detail and strong organizational skills are important for success in this role.

What is the difference between Logistics Associate vs Warehouse Worker?

AspectLogistics AssociateWarehouse Worker
CredentialsHigh school diploma; certifications like OSHA or forklift licensesHigh school diploma or equivalent; some roles may require forklift certification
Work EnvironmentOffice settings, coordinating shipments, managing inventoryWarehouse floors, loading docks, storage areas
Employer & Industry UsageLogistics companies, retail, manufacturingWarehousing, distribution centers, manufacturing plants
Common Search & ComparisonLogistics Associate vs Warehouse Worker

Logistics Associates focus on coordinating shipments, managing inventory, and optimizing supply chain processes, often working in office environments. Warehouse Workers primarily handle physical tasks like loading, unloading, and stocking goods on the warehouse floor. While both roles are essential in supply chain operations, Logistics Associates typically require more coordination skills and may have additional certifications, whereas Warehouse Workers focus on manual labor tasks.

What is the lowest position in logistics associate?

The lowest position in logistics related to a Logistics Associate is typically an entry-level role such as Warehouse Worker or Material Handler. These positions often require basic physical skills and may involve tasks like packing, sorting, and inventory management, serving as a starting point for a career in logistics. Advancement can lead to roles like Logistics Coordinator or Supervisor with experience and additional training.

The Logistics Associate is responsible for shipping/outbound distribution, receiving, storing, handling and or issuing all materials including but not limited to cGMP raw materials, NON-cGMP raw materials, Common Supply, maintenance, repair and operations (MRO) supplies, Work-in-Process (WIP), and Finished Goods Inventory (FGI).
What will you be doing?
  • Ensure proper storage and distribution of received materials under the guidance and direction of departmental SOP's/specifications.
  • Stage incoming raw materials for further processing.
  • Receive GxP raw material into inventory/ERP system.
  • Relocate staged and quarantined materials to appropriate areas, as directed
  • Perform and assist in performing physical inventories as required.
  • Maintain inventory accuracy by performing adjustments to documents and ERP.
  • Perform housekeeping as required.
  • Perform other duties as assigned.

What will you need to be successful?
  • Education: High School diploma or equivalent.
  • Experience/expectations: Below
  • Working knowledge of MS Word and Outlook
  • Working knowledge of FEDEX, UPS and other online systems used in shipping processes.
  • Ability to work overtime as needed.
  • Effective verbal and written communication skills to initiate and retrieve tracking information from carrier.
  • High energy.
  • Manual dexterity
  • Travel Requirements: none
  • Must be able to lift/carry up to 50 lbs
